Large Deeside Zone 2 Industrial Facility Sale Shows Demand from Occupiers and Investors

15 March, 2022

Bolton Birch has announced the successful sale of a prominent Deeside 62,000 Sq Ft manufacturing facility.

Bolton Birch acted for Atlas Copco UK owners of the 3.7 acre site, adjacent to the main roundabout at the entrance to Zone 2 Deeside Industrial Park, a Tier 2 Grant Assisted Area. Atlas Copco UK is staying in the area, relocating its Deeside facilities to another site there and consolidating operations within Deeside Industrial Park with a higher ratio of offices to manufacturing.

The site is self-contained, fully fenced with automated gate access both in and out and has its own sub-station. The premises is of steel portal frame construction with 4 high bays and integrated office accommodation and facilities.

The property generated significant interest and Bolton Birch concluded the sale to a private Chester based investor who back to backed a letting to PJMCO 2021, a security locker manufacturer. Legat Owen acted for the purchaser.

Jonty Goodchild, Director at Bolton Birch said;

“The sale of Parkway, Deeside demonstrates a really strong demand for, and shortage of, good quality industrial property, we had a very good level of interest from both investors and occupiers. It is also indicative of high investor interest and a confidence in the market for industrial property.  We are delighted to be involved with the sale of such a large scale, good quality industrial facility and to be able to coincide the sale with the move of Atlas Copco into their new facility at Deeside.”
